KUD Defined
A KUD is a classic tool of backwards design that helps educators distinguish among what they want students to Know, Understand, and be able Do.
Know...particular facts/terms/knowledge associated with the learning;
Understand...limited # of big ideas that recur over time to cultivate consolidation;
Do...transferable skills (aligned with school / system - wide learning outcomes).
Lynn Erickson reminds us why a two-dimensional curriculum (one-driven only by facts and skills) misses the power of a three-dimensional curriculum (one driven by concepts, transferable skills, and facts). Scroll through her slides, posted here, to get a feel for her thinking.
